Dunstable chosen for London 2012 Olympic Torch Relay Route

Dunstable has been announced as one of the communities that will host the Olympic Flame on its route round the UK.
Residents from across Central Bedfordshire are being invited to welcome the Olympic Flame to Dunstable on 9 July 2012, share in the excitement that the Relay will bring and celebrate the achievements of the Torchbearers selected to carry the Flame.

Dunstable is one of over 1,000 villages, towns and cities announced by the London Organising Committee of the Olympic and Paralympic Games (LOCOG) through which the Olympic Flame will be carried by Torchbearers during the London 2012 Olympic Torch Relay which is presented by Coca-Cola, Lloyds TSB and Samsung. LOCOG has worked closely with representatives from a number of sectors in the East of England to devise the route.

Welcoming the announcement, Leader of Central Bedfordshire Council, Cllr James Jamieson says, "Hosting the Olympic Torch Relay will shine a light on Dunstable and on our area as a whole. I hope that residents of all ages will join us for this historic occasion to share in the Olympic spirit and welcome the Flame to our area as part of the countdown to the start of the Games.
